Comparative study of cobalt (ii) using 4-hydroxy 3, 5 dimethoxy benzaldehyde 4-hydroxy benzoyl hydrazone and cinnamaldehyde 4-hydroxy benzoylhydrazone in presence of micellar medium by spectrophotometry

Abstract:

Two simple, sensitive, rapid and selective spectrophotometric methods have been developed for the determination of Cobalt (II) by using newly synthesized reagents 4-Hdroxy3, 5dimethoxy benzaldehyde-4hydroxybenzoylhydrazone (HDMBHBH) and Cinnamaldehyde 4-hydroxy benzoylhydrazone (CMHBH) in presence of neutral surfactant TritonX-100 (5%) (micellar medium). Cobalt (II) forms a yellow coluored water-soluble complex with HDMBHBH and CMHBH-in the pH range 9.0-12.0.The Co (II)-HDMBHBH complex shows maximum absorbance at λmax 397 nm in the pH range 8.0-9.0 and Co (II)-CMHBH shows at λmax 393 nm in the pH range 8.0-9.0. At these wavelengths (λmax), the complex shows maximum absorbance while the reagent blanks shows negligible absorbance. Hence, analytical studies were carried out at λmax 397 nm at pH 9.0 for HDMBHBH and 393 nm at pH 9.0 for CMHBH against reagent blanks. Beer's law is obeyed in the range 0.058-0.589µg ml-1 and the optimum concentration range from ringbom plot is 0.117-0.530 µg/ml for Co (II)-HDMBHBH, and 0.029-0.294 ml-1 , 0.058-0.265 for Co (II)-CMHBH. The molar absorptivity and Sandell's sensitivity for the coloured solution were found to be 4.37x 104 L mol-1 cm-1 and 0.0013-µg. cm-2 for Co (II)-HDMBHBH, 6.5 x 104 L mol-1 cm-1 , and 0.0009-µg. cm-2 for Co (II)-CMHBH respectively. The interference effects of various diverse ions have been studied.  Co (II) forms 1:1 complex with HDMBHBH and 1:2 with CMHBH stoichiometry with stability constant 11.47x106 for Co (II)HDMBHBH and 3.07 x 1012 for Co (II)-CMHBH. The standard deviation in the determination of 0.117-µg ml-1 of Cobalt (II) is 0.002 for HDMBHBH and 0.0024 for CMHBH.The Relative standard deviation is 2.53% for Co (II)HDMBHBH and 2.3 % for Co (II)-CMHBH complex. First  and second order derivative spectroscopic methods was developed at λmax 434 nm and 470 nm for Co (II)-HDMBHBH and at 440 nm and 463 nm for Co (II)-CMHBH, for the determination of Cobalt (II) which is more sensitive than the zero order method. The developed method has been used for the determination of Cobalt (II) in Tealeaves, Vehicle exhaust, alloy samples and in vitamin B12. The results are in good agreement with the certified values.
